Series VBR with integrated overflow valve and bypass

Single systems with 950 min-1 and hp industrial pumps.

Suitable for use with hydraulic oils, lubricating oils, all fuel oils, coal and lignite tar oils, kerosene and many other self-lubricating fluids. The motor output data applies for fluids with a viscosity of up to 400 cSt. From 400 to 1000 cSt, the motor must be one power stage stronger. Available at a surcharge upon request.

The pump connections are indicated as follows:
A = suction connection
S = delivery connection

The standard models of the pumps are designed with a counterclockwise direction of rotation (viewed from the pump shaft). The position of the pump connections is independent of the direction of rotation. (See illustration.)

Direction of rotation l = counterclockwise, standard model
For clockwise rotation, D, the oil connections S = delivery and R = bypass are interchanged. The suction connection A = suction is found on the other side.
